Assuming you referring to the "moviepack" linked to above, I don't see any "instructions on the installation guide that came with the Tron Legacy Movie Pack folder." So, my first question is, is this indeed the "moviepack" of which you speak? If so, to what instructions and installation guide are you referring? There are none there.

What I see is an archive of four items: bike.png, title.jpg, dir_wall.png, and cycle.ase. That is not a complete moviepack. Those are elements for a moviepack.

Every moviepack must have a settings.cfg in order to be loaded by the game, but there are two different (in terms of content) files that go by that name.* One is in the config folder, but that's concerned with game settings and whatnot. That's not the one you need be concerned with here. You must have the other type settings.cfg file within the moviepack folder itself. If you don't have a moviepack folder, you must create one.
Also, I did not have a cycle.ASE file in the models folder before this.
That's because they don't go in the 'models' folder. The 'models' folder is for when the default textures are in use (moviepack disabled)—i.e., the dune-buggy-lookin' thing. You shouldn't even be looking in or modifying the 'Contents' of the application of itself.

For the umteenth time (obviously, not toward you specifically, but on this forum—and you should've searched), when using a Mac, the moviepack folder (named as such) should be placed:

~/Library/Application Support/Armagetron Advanced/moviepack

The ~ is your user home folder, if you don't already know.


All that said, that particular cycle model is rather large, more for show, and impractical for actual gameplay. You might want to try the one the Tr2n Origins people made, instead.
